3 jlosscomp jsr instruction – Rockwell Automation 9329 Drive Application Software Inertia Comp Imperial Units User Manual
Page 19

FM – Inertia Compensation
Drive Application Software – page 19 of 28
5.3 JLossComp JSR Instruction
5.3.1 Input Parameters
5.3.1.1
Line Speed Reference
Enter an application tag for the Line Speed Reference input parameter
(JLossComp – In1). If the application tag value is not in units of FPM, add a rung
to the Main routine that will scale the tag value to FPM.
5.3.1.2
Line Speed Reference Rate
If available, enter an application tag for the Line Speed Reference Rate input
parameter (JLossComp – In2). If the application tag value is not in units of FPM
per second, add a rung to the Main routine that will scale the tag value to FPM per
second.
5.3.1.3
Enable Differentiator
Enter an application tag or immediate value for the Enable Differentiator input
parameter (JLossComp – In3).
5.3.1.4
Number of Differentiator Moving Average Samples
Enter an application tag for the Number of Differentiator Moving Average Samples
input parameter (JLossComp – In4).
5.3.1.5
Normalized Diameter
Enter an application tag for the Normalized Diameter input parameter
(JLossComp – In5). This tag must be normalized such that the value is equal to
1.0 at minimum empty core diameter. If the Diameter Calculator Function Module
is used, enter the tag used as a return parameter in the DiamCalc JSR instruction.
For constant diameter applications, an application tag or an immediate value of
1.0 can be used.
5.3.1.6
Translational-to-Rotational Conversion Constant
Enter an application tag for the Translational-to-Rotational Conversion Constant
input parameter (JLossComp – In6). This conversion constant must be calculated
using the minimum empty core diameter. If the Diameter Calculator Function
Module is used, enter the tag used as a return parameter in the DiamCalc JSR
instruction.
5.3.1.7
Motor Base Speed
Enter an application tag or immediate value for the Motor Base Speed input
parameter (JLossComp – In7).
5.3.1.8
Total Reflected Inertia [seconds]
Enter an application tag, for the Total Reflected Inertia input parameter
(JLossComp – In8). If the JCalc routine is used, enter the tag used as a return
parameter in the JCalc JSR instruction (JCalc – Ret4).
5.3.1.9
Inertia Compensation Gain
Enter application tags, for the Inertia Compensation Gain Quadrant 1 and 2 and
Inertia Compensation Gain Quadrant 3 and 4 input parameters (JLossComp –
In9, In10).
5.3.1.10
Friction Loss
Enter an application tag for the Friction Loss input parameter (JLossComp –
In11).
5.3.1.11
Windage Loss
Enter an application tag for the Windage Loss input parameter (JLossComp –
In12).
5.3.1.12
MtrTrqRated_lbft
Enter an application tag or immediate value for the Motor Rated Torque input
parameter (JLossComp – In2).